""Vermont: A Guide To The Green Mountain State"" is a comprehensive travel guidebook written by the Federal Writers' Project in the 1930s. The book provides an in-depth exploration of Vermont's history, culture, and natural beauty. It includes detailed descriptions of the state's cities, towns, and villages, as well as information on local attractions, landmarks, and recreational activities. The guidebook also features maps, illustrations, and photographs to help readers navigate the state and plan their trip.
